any device that is a WIN something or other isn't going to work in linux.
For example, your Winmodem is just like that POS PCI Modem, it doesn't have
a UART either so the drivers supplied with it have a software driven UART.
Without the software, without WINDOWS that is, the hardware is junk. All
the other US robotics/3com modems work great except for their winmodems.
That's why they are so much cheaper than the real modems Arun...
Oh and here's another tip, when you get a different modem, don't leave it on
PNP or you'll have the same problems. You have to hard set it to an I/O
address and an IRQ.
